Planning & Logistics

โš  Medical Access & Risk

Kuari Pass Trek provides a higher level of safety infrastructure, specifically noting oxygen refill capabilities at basecamp which Chaainsheel Bugyal Trek lacks.

Better for: Kuari Pass

Connectivity

Kuari Pass offers intermittent connectivity at basecamp, whereas Chaainsheel Bugyal is largely off-grid.

Tradeoff

Atmosphere & Isolation

Chaainsheel Bugyal is known for being very low. an incredible escape from the commercialized treks., while Kuari Pass is moderate.

Personal Preference

Gear Rental

Chaainsheel Bugyal Trek has gear rental available (Dehradun has multiple rental shops. Operators may also provide rentals at Himari.) โ€” useful if you're not travelling with full kit. Kuari Pass Trek has no rental option at base; bring all equipment from a city like Rishikesh or Manali.

Better for: Chaainsheel Bugyal
